Original artwork description:

"Where the Sky Changes" is a watercolor inspired by a summer trip to the west coast of Ireland in August 2024. This view shows the small harbour of Fenit, located just outside Tralee in County Kerry. What drew me to the scene was the striking contrast between the sunlit slope with its moored boats and the heavy rain clouds gathering over the bay.

Fenit is a quiet coastal village with a rich maritime history — once home to fishermen and now a peaceful spot for sailing and sea walks. The painting captures a fleeting moment of stillness, just before the weather shifts — a reflection of Ireland’s ever-changing skies and the calm presence of the Atlantic horizon.

SIZE: 35.5 x 26.5 cm 14 x 10 inches, signed in the front. The work has a white border for mounting and framing.

TECHNIQUE & MATERIALS: The artwork is original and done with professional watercolor paints on 300 gr 100% cotton acid-free watercolor paper, which secures its long life (if kept in good storage conditions away from the sun).
